Lions fan here. Congrats on signing Reiff, I know you guys were really in need of a tackle.

Reiff is about as average as a tackle can possibly be. He can play either LT or RT, being perfectly average at both. He will have a few games that are slightly above average, and a few that are below average that might have some of you pulling your hair out. Where Reiff really struggles is with speed rushers. He isn't especially good in the run game.

Congrats again, and hopefully you guys didn't pay too much

It's not like they haven't been trying. Alshon Jeffery turned down a Multi year deal from us just to take a 1 year, 14 mill with Philly. We don't know how much the Vikings offered anyone but money isn't the only deciding factor for every free agent. A lot goes into a FA wanting to be with a team. They may feel they don't fit with the Vikings current scheme. Others may feel like those teams are in better position to win a championship. Some may not like the weather up here. A lot of factors play into it, so I wouldn't be so quick to say that the Vikings aren't trying to spend big money to get someone good. Look how much money the Browns have. They have enough money to get several top tier players but I bet they wont join just because it's Cleveland. Same with the Vikings. They probably just don't want to play here, no matter how much we throw at them.
